Abstract
In this article we review how risk and uncertainty in the international expansion of the firm are treated in the internationalisation and international entrepreneurship literatures, including emerging research in both fields.
We conclude that there is need for a more nuanced treatment of risk and of
uncertainty in the international expansion of firms in their interactions with
each other.
We show that, despite the prevailing perspective in the literature, more uncertainties might be revealed and risk might increase with international experience, thereby inhibiting internationalisation, and in some cases inducing
de-internationalisation.
We introduce the dynamic concepts of uncertainty acclimatisation and risk
accommodation as a better recognition of how uncertainty and risk might alter
over time.
Coevolution theory is drawn upon to conceptualise how the interaction and
dynamics of perceptions of uncertainty and assessments of risk during the
internationalisation process might be developed theoretically.
